Software Alternatives, Accelerators & Startups

Observable Notebooks VS RegexPlanet Ruby

Compare Observable Notebooks VS RegexPlanet Ruby and see what are their differences

Note: These products don't have any matching categories. If you think this is a mistake, please edit the details of one of the products and suggest appropriate categories.

Observable Notebooks logo Observable Notebooks

The portfolio and technical blog of Chris Henrick – provider of professional web development, data visualization, GIS, mapping, & cartography services.

RegexPlanet Ruby logo RegexPlanet Ruby

RegexPlanet offers a free-to-use Regular Expression Test Page to help you check RegEx in Ruby free-of-cost.
  • Observable Notebooks Landing page
    Landing page //
    2021-06-14
  • RegexPlanet Ruby Landing page
    Landing page //
    2021-07-26

Observable Notebooks features and specs

  • Interactivity
    Observable Notebooks offer built-in interactivity, allowing users to manipulate data and visualizations directly within the notebook.
  • Real-time Collaboration
    Multiple users can edit and interact with the same notebook simultaneously, similar to Google Docs, enhancing collaborative workflows.
  • Dynamic Imports
    Observable notebooks allow importing of JavaScript libraries and modules dynamically, making it easy to incorporate external tools and APIs.
  • Reactive Data Flow
    Observable employs a reactive programming model where cells automatically update when the data they depend on changes.
  • Integrated Visualization
    Provides seamless integration with D3.js and other visualization libraries for creating complex, data-driven visuals.

Possible disadvantages of Observable Notebooks

  • Learning Curve
    Users need to understand the reactive programming model and Observable’s unique syntax, which can be a barrier for beginners.
  • Limited Language Support
    Observable Notebooks primarily use JavaScript, limiting users who prefer or require other programming languages for data analysis.
  • Performance Issues
    Highly interactive or computationally heavy notebooks can experience performance slowdowns, particularly on less powerful machines.
  • Online Only
    Observable Notebooks require an internet connection as they work primarily in the browser, posing challenges for offline work scenarios.
  • Integration Limitations
    Observable’s unique environment may present integration challenges with other tools and workflows that aren't web-based.

RegexPlanet Ruby features and specs

  • Tool Accessibility
    RegexPlanet provides an accessible platform where users can quickly test and debug regular expressions in Ruby without needing to set up a Ruby environment locally.
  • Ease of Use
    The interface is user-friendly, allowing users to enter patterns and test strings, making it easy for beginners to learn and experiment with Ruby regex.
  • Immediate Feedback
    RegexPlanet offers real-time feedback on the regex patterns entered, helping users to identify matches and errors instantly.
  • Ruby-Specific
    The tool is tailored specifically for Ruby, ensuring compatibility and demonstrating Ruby's unique regex features compared to other languages.

Possible disadvantages of RegexPlanet Ruby

  • Limited Scope
    Being a web-based tool, it may not support the full range of features that a local Ruby environment might offer, such as integration with larger Ruby applications.
  • Internet Dependency
    Users need an internet connection to access the tool, which may not be ideal for those working in environments with restricted or no internet access.
  • No Code Portability
    While it's excellent for testing regex snippets, it doesn't integrate or port directly with user projects, meaning results must be manually copied over.
  • Performance Limitations
    Complex or large regex operations could be less efficiently processed compared to a fully configured local environment, especially for performance testing.

Observable Notebooks videos

Observable Notebooks and D3.Js with Amelia Wattenberger and Vlad Korobov

RegexPlanet Ruby videos

No RegexPlanet Ruby videos yet. You could help us improve this page by suggesting one.

Add video

Category Popularity

0-100% (relative to Observable Notebooks and RegexPlanet Ruby)
Data Science Notebooks
100 100%
0% 0
Regular Expressions
0 0%
100% 100
Python IDE
100 100%
0% 0
Development
0 0%
100% 100

User comments

Share your experience with using Observable Notebooks and RegexPlanet Ruby. For example, how are they different and which one is better?
Log in or Post with

What are some alternatives?

When comparing Observable Notebooks and RegexPlanet Ruby, you can also consider the following products

Jupyter - Project Jupyter exists to develop open-source software, open-standards, and services for interactive computing across dozens of programming languages. Ready to get started? Try it in your browser Install the Notebook.

rubular - A ruby based regular expression editor

BeakerX - Open Source Polyglot Data Science Tool

RegEx Generator - RegEx Generator is a simple-to-use application that comes with the brilliance of intuitive regex and is also helping you out to test the regex.

Kajero - Interactive JavaScript notebooks - create good-looking, responsive, interactive documents.

RegExr - RegExr.com is an online tool to learn, build, and test Regular Expressions.